I am one of those nostalgic for Alta Vista. I remember it as being one of the first really effective search engines, having previously just had Webcrawler - probably because AV used a lot of pattern logic (+“this” -that). They were also behind, or at least were early publishers of Babelfish - which was the first time I’d ever seen effective real time translation of any scale. So, they certainly made their mark on the late 90s.
That said, I haven’t even though about them since Google launched.
